Probabilistic amplitude shaping
An apparatus, comprising: circuitry configured, in response to receipt of input data, to transmit a stream of symbols of a constellation to a modulator for modulation onto a carrier wherein a frequency of occurrence of symbols in the stream is dependent upon a probability-amplitude distribution for symbols of the constellation, wherein the probability-amplitude distribution has a kurtosis less than a target value and a shape of the probability-amplitude distribution causes low-amplitude symbols to occur more frequently on average in the stream than high-amplitude symbols.
Methods and devices generating a calibration signal for an IQ imbalance
A communication circuitry device for correcting a phase imbalance, the communication circuitry device comprising one or more processors configured to estimate a non-linear component of a reference signal based on a measurement of a tone at a first harmonic of a plurality of harmonics of the reference signal, estimate an in-phase component of the reference signal based on subtracting the non-linear component from a measurement of a tone at a second harmonic of the plurality of harmonics of the reference signal, and generate a calibration signal based on the estimation of the in-phase component.

Preamble symbol receiving method and device
Provided are a preamble symbol generation method and receiving method, and a relevant frequency-domain symbol generation method and a relevant device, characterized in that the method comprises: generating a cyclic prefix according to a partial time-domain main body signal truncated from a time-domain main body signal; generating a modulation signal based on a portion or the entirety of the partial time-domain main body signal; and generating time-domain symbols based on at least one of the cyclic prefix, the time-domain main body signal and the modulation signal, wherein the preamble symbol contains at least one of the time-domain symbols. Therefore, using the entirety or a portion of a certain length of a time-domain main body signal as a prefix, it is possible to implement coherent detection, which solves the issues of performance degradation with non-coherent detection and differential decoding failure under complex frequency selective fading channels; and generating a modulation signal as a postfix based on the entirety or a portion of the above truncated time-domain main body signal enables the generated preamble symbol to have sound fractional frequency offset estimation performance and timing synchronization performance.

Receiver, reception method, and non-transitory computer readable medium storing reception program
With a receiver according to the present disclosure, a phase of the other modulated wave is adjusted so that a relative phase of the other modulated wave to a reference modulated wave is to be minimum and, then, a notch of the reference modulated wave is compensated with a frequency component of the other modulated wave. Thus, with the receiver according to the present disclosure, it is possible to prevent notches generated due to fading, and to improve a communication quality.

Device capable of compensating for amplitude-modulation to phase modulation distortion
Disclosed is a device capable of compensating for amplitude-modulation to phase-modulation distortion. The device includes a transmitter and a controller. The transmitter includes an amplifier circuit, a phase-shift adjustment circuit, and an output circuit. The amplifier circuit is configured to output an amplified signal according to an input signal. The phase-shift adjustment circuit, set between the amplifier circuit and the output circuit, includes at least one of an adjustable capacitor and an adjustable inductor and is configured to adjust the phase shift of the amplified signal according to a control signal. The output circuit is configured to output an output signal according to the amplified signal. The controller is configured to generate the control signal according to the input signal, in which the control signal varies with the input signal.
